Melrose Dr. Vista, Ca 92083 www.vistachristianpreschool.org Upcoming Events 760-724-7096 [email protected] VCPS Teacher Appreciation Week *See flyer for details Dear Parents, May12th With the 2015-16 school year quickly coming to an end and our little ones are beginning to transition towards the next steps of their education, how do you know if your soon to be kindergartener is ready to make that next leap? First off transition should not be link to some selected date or particular milestone but rather the manifestation of each child’s characteristics. Are they drawn to work? Are they excited for large projects? Are they willing to separate from parents during drop off? Moral development and stamina also play large factors in a successful elementary beginning.
